studio icon indicating copy to clipboard operation
studio copied to clipboard

Add tooltips to navigation and icons to new examples screen

Open mcturco opened this issue 2 years ago • 4 comments

Reason/Context

I am wondering if the icons on the navigation properly explain what the window is that corresponds to it. I suppose users who are frequent on the studio might know from learning the system, but in order to make it easier for new users to quickly understand the system, I am proposing that we add tooltips on hover of each navigation item so there are proper labels for each window pane.

I think in addition to this, there might be a way where we can make the navigation items that are active have a more obvious style than just the white color and border on the left side. I feel that sometimes the white border on the left can get lost depending on where you have your window positioned on your computer, especially because someone may have the window bleeding off the left side and might miss the white border entirely.

I can create a mock up for these ideas soon and share it on this issue, but just wanted to add in this issue ASAP.

mcturco avatar Nov 30 '21 16:11 mcturco

@mcturco Thanks for ideas, I like them! Regarding to the color of the active nav items, we can change left white border to the pink (this color of studio title) and also make more contrast, I'm thinking of brightening up the background of nav item. I will wait anyway for your mocks :)

magicmatatjahu avatar Nov 30 '21 16:11 magicmatatjahu

I am proposing that we add tooltips on hover of each navigation item so there are proper labels for each window pane.

💯 , think maybe we can also add #199 here too?

boyney123 avatar Dec 06 '21 09:12 boyney123

This issue has been automatically marked as stale because it has not had recent activity :sleeping:

It will be closed in 120 days if no further activity occurs. To unstale this issue, add a comment with a detailed explanation.

There can be many reasons why some specific issue has no activity. The most probable cause is lack of time, not lack of interest. AsyncAPI Initiative is a Linux Foundation project not owned by a single for-profit company. It is a community-driven initiative ruled under open governance model.

Let us figure out together how to push this issue forward. Connect with us through one of many communication channels we established here.

Thank you for your patience :heart:

github-actions[bot] avatar Apr 06 '22 00:04 github-actions[bot]

This issue has been automatically marked as stale because it has not had recent activity :sleeping:

It will be closed in 120 days if no further activity occurs. To unstale this issue, add a comment with a detailed explanation.

There can be many reasons why some specific issue has no activity. The most probable cause is lack of time, not lack of interest. AsyncAPI Initiative is a Linux Foundation project not owned by a single for-profit company. It is a community-driven initiative ruled under open governance model.

Let us figure out together how to push this issue forward. Connect with us through one of many communication channels we established here.

Thank you for your patience :heart:

github-actions[bot] avatar Aug 05 '22 00:08 github-actions[bot]